A Ugandan parliamentary panel called Wednesday for a travel ban on cabinet members implicated in a massive corruption scandal during the 2007 Kampala Commonwealth summit. The Public Accounts Committee said top officials are evading the panel which is probing the disappearance of some 60 million dollars allocated for the Commonwealth Heads of Government Meeting (CHOGM). Uganda will next month decide which international oil firm will carry out production and development of its nascent petroleum industry, an energy ministry official said Wednesday. Uganda is currently weighing rival bids from France's Total and the Chinese state-controlled giant CNOOC to take over assets in the oil-rich Lake Albert region.
